    The year he was drafted he was coming off an ACL injury.
    He did have issues his Freshman year at Georgia. Was kicked off the team and he went and won a JUCO national championship. Transferred to LSU and went 19-6 in 2 years. Only LSU QB to throw for 2,500yds in back to back seasons. http://www.nfl.com/draft/2014/profiles/zach-mettenberger?id=2543605

    I was a fan of his coming out of college. (As a project)
    I don't know if he is too damaged after being thrown to the wolves to early to learn.
    He is definitely landing in a good situation here. Hoping that he develops well and pushes L. Jones.

    I keep seeing this stated as fact. It has not yet been shown to be true and I think it lacks an understanding of NFL operations.

    First, teams often let guys go in first cuts who they know are not going to make the team. It happens all the time. It gives the player an opportunity to find another team and allows the team to not risk having them on IR all year or having to do a settlement.

    Second, at this point we don't know that SDI going to carry 3 guys. If they don't we don't k ow if he got beat or just was an early cut.

    Lastly, sometimes guys just need to be in the right system and/or be given time to develop. Troy Aikman was 0-16. Was he THAT bad or just playing on what was at the time a really bad team. Hmmm.

    A lot of good qb's only played one full season in college. I watch a lot of Pac-12 football since their games are usually on late and Bercovici is a drop back passer in the style of Brees that was stuck in a read/option system in college. Square peg/round hole. It's why Brock Osweiler left school (also ASU) early. They made a coaching change, the new coach (Todd Graham -- former Pitt coach) brought in a read/option system, and Osweiler was advised to declare for the draft as the system wouldn't showcase his skill sets. Bercovici might be a pretty solid pro. Looking at his stats, 42 tds and 13 ints in a season and a half working out of a read/option and threw for over 3,800 yards last season behind a horrid o-line and no receivers.
